SCOOBA – For the third time in the last five years, East Mississippi Community College is being represented in the NJCAA Division II Men's Golf Championship. EMCC sophomore Miles Respess begins competition Tuesday in the four-day national tournament being held at Goose Pond Colony Golf Course in Scottsboro, Ala.
Respess, from Paragould, Ark., qualified for this week's NJCAA Championship by tying for fourth place (76-76—152) during last month's NJCAA Region 23 Championship played at Dancing Rabbit Golf Club. With top-five finishes in each of his last three tournaments played, Respess tied for fifth (72-73—145) at this year's MACJC State Golf Championship to help lead head coach Dale Peay's 20th-ranked EMCC Lions to a third consecutive state runner-up golf finish.
In addition to claiming NJCAA All-Region 23 honors this year, Respess played his way onto the MACJC All-State Second Team to give EMCC a school-best three all-state golfers in 2013. Caleb Westmoreland, a product of Heritage Academy, earned first-team honors, while fellow EMCC sophomore Nick Davis, of Springville, Ala., also collected second-team plaudits.
Set to tee off at 7:54 a.m. Tuesday, Respess presently owns a team-leading 77.2 stroke average for the 2013 campaign. He owns four top-five finishes in seven tournaments this spring, including tying for runner-up honors (73-71—144) at the EMCC-hosted, regular-season finale played at the Mississippi State University Golf Course in Starkville.
Respess becomes the seventh golfer in school history to represent East Mississippi Community College in the NJCAA Championship. Most recently, Weston Wallace (Northwest Rankin HS) and Zack Bailey (Caledonia HS) participated in the 2011 national tournament two years ago at Goose Pond Colony. Previously for Coach Peay's EMCC Lions, Hal Larkin (Caledonia HS) tied for 53rd place at the 2009 NJCAA Division II Championship also held at Goose Pond.
Prior EMCC participants to compete in the NJCAA Men's Golf Championship were Gary Sheppard (2004 in Arizona), Matt King (2001 in Texas) and Drew McBrayer (1999 in North Carolina).
A total of 43 schools will be represented at this week's (May 21-24) NJCAA Division II Men's Golf Championship, including 18 full teams and selected individual qualifiers from other junior colleges throughout the country. Mississippi Gulf Coast Community College will represent the Mississippi Association of Community and Junior Colleges for the sixth consecutive year as six-time reigning NJCAA Region 23 team champions.
The MACJC will also be represented individually at nationals this week by Copiah-Lincoln's Corbin May, Shelby Patterson of East Central, Jones County's Branning Dykes, and Chad Cupples of Northwest Mississippi.
With a four-star rating by Golf Digest magazine, Goose Pond Colony is a George Cobb-designed course that sits on the banks of the Tennessee River's Lake Guntersville and nestled into the Cumberland Mountains. The par-72 layout will play 7,101 yards to a rating of 73.1, slope 129.
